Additional notes: Environmental label for particularly environmentally friendly products and services, introduced in Germany in 1978. In the case of chipboard, formaldehyde emission is an important criterion for the award of the Blue Angel. For boards which, due to so-called formaldehyde scavengers, have an approx. 50% lower emission than standard boards, the environmental label RAL UZ 76 – Blue Angel is awarded because they are low-emission. The panels are certified by the RAL Institute for the award of this eco-label.
